OptSuite – The Java Optical Measurement Suite
Universität Freiburg - IMTEK, Institut für Mikrosystemtechnik, Lehrstuhl für Mikrooptik
reichelt@imtek.uni-freiburg.de
Abstract
Es wird eine neuartige Softwareplattform vorgestellt, mit der verschiedene optische Messaufgaben einfach und modular ausgeführt werden können. OptSuite verarbeitet dabei die unterschiedlichen Messaufgaben in so genannten Messroutinen, welche wiederum aus einzelnen Teilschritten bestehen. Die Teilschritte sind dabei möglichst klein, mehrfach verwendbar und unabhängig konfigurierbar. Bei sinnvoller Kombination der einzelnen Teilschritte können damit sehr komplexe Messaufgaben abgearbeitet werden. Dem Benutzer werden Eingriffe auf allen Niveaus gestattet: je nach EDV-Kenntnisstand kann er seine Messroutinen per Mausklick zusammenstellen, eigene Unterprogramme (Java-Scripts, Matlab-Functions) einbinden oder hardwarenahe Messwerkzeuge selbst entwickeln. Ein konkretes Beispiel einer Messroutine ist die phasenschiebende Interferometrie. Außer dem hierfür erforderlichen spezifischen Phaseschiebealgorithmus sind alle anderen Teilschritte allgemein und daher auch in anderen Messroutinen verwendbar. Wir berichten über den aktuellen Entwicklungsstand und stellen das Potenzial der Softwareplattform an konkreten, bisher implementierten optischen Anwendungen vor.